Glossary of Federal Acquisition Regulation (FAR) terms used throughout EMA's Procurement Policy & Subcontracting Plans.
Small Business – a concern, including its affiliates, that is independently owned and operated, not dominant in the field of operation in which it is bidding on government contracts, and qualified as a small business under the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R) criteria and size standards in 13 CFR 121.

Historically Black Colleges and Universities (HBCU) – institutions established prior to 1964 whose principal mission was, and is, the education of black Americans. These institutions must be accredited by a nationally recognized accrediting agency or association determined by the Secretary of Education.
Minority Institution (MI) – an institution of higher education whose enrollment of a single minority or a combination of minorities exceeds 50 percent of the total enrollment.
HUBZone Small Business Concern (HZ) – a small business concern that appears on the List of Qualified HUBZone Small Business Concerns maintained by the Small Business Administration.
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Businesses (SDVOSB) – a small business concern established in accordance with Public Law 106-50.
